Non-surgical facial sculpting is a process where dermal fillers are injected into areas of the face to improve, enhance or give volume to specific facial features. Facial sculpting can be applied to several areas of the face, including the cheekbones, nose, and chin to create a more desired facial shape. As we age our skin loses collagen and fat resulting in a changed facial contour. The cheeks and jowl can become hollow, and skin can sag and wrinkle, resulting in an overly-aged, drawn appearance. Changes in facial contour as a result of ageing are not the only reasons you may seek facial sculpting. Better definition of the triangle formed by the eyes, cheeks and lips can enhance your overall appearance. You may be unhappy with your mid face shape and would like to enhance your cheeks or improve the balance of your facial contour. Whatever your reasons, facial sculpting with dermal fillers can achieve significant improvement without the risks and costs associated with surgery.

Radiesse

When Radiesse is injected into the skin the gel-matrix of calcium microspheres pushes up the contour deficits, providing a lifting effect and giving instant volume. For an even greater benefit, the calcium micro-spheres stimulate the production of your own natural collagen, which will further build on the volume and also improve the texture and quality of the skin over the areas treated.
